[Rails] How to get ruby running on a webserver

Hi, I have purchased a VPS that has WHM cpanel. I have logged into the
root of my system using putty and installed ruby 1.9.3 via rvm and rails
3.2.9.
I have created a website in cpanel that has created a public_html
directory that is live and working on the web. I then created a simple
ruby website called blog in the public_html directory. My question is
how do I get the ruby application to run when someone visits
mysite.com/blog.

I have installed passenger but am confused if that is the best option to
run rails applications.

I'm a total novice and have no idea what im doing so any guidance would
be appreciated.
